Note
❒ You cannot store Auto Document
in a Quick Dial used for storing a
program.
❒ You can only send one Auto Docu-
ment per transmission.
❒ You can store up to 90 Auto Docu-
ments.
❒ How many pages of Auto Docu-
ments you can store in memory de-
pends on the amount of memory
currently available. The combined
maximum number of pages in all
kinds of documents that can be
stored in memory is 560 (2,200
when the optional 40MB memory
card is installed).
❒ You cannot change the Auto Docu-
ment queued for transmission.
6
❒ To insert a Label using Auto Docu-
ment, press the Quick Dial key that
c o nt a i n s th e A u t o D oc u m e nt
stored as the Label, and then spec-
ify the destination with the Label
Insertion is "On" by pressing the
Quick Dial key that the destination
fax number is stored in. See p.57
"Auto Document".
❒ To change the name of an Auto
Document or the Label Insert set-
ting, follow the same procedure for
making a new setting.
❒ To change a stored Auto Docu-
ment, store another Auto Docu-
ment after deleting the stored Auto
Document.
